Q: Is 157,478 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 157,478 is a composite number.

Why is 157,478 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 157,478 can be evenly divided by 1 2 71 142 1,109 2,218 78,739 and 157,478, with no remainder.

Since 157,478 cannot be divided by just 1 and 157,478, it is a composite number.
